Understanding Calcined Mica and Its Enhanced Properties

 

Calcined mica is produced by heating natural mica to extremely high temperatures, typically between 700°C and 900°C. This process removes water molecules and organic impurities, resulting in a more stable and durable material. The calcination process enhances several key properties, making calcined mica powder ideal for industrial and decorative uses.

 

One of the most significant improvements is increased thermal stability. Unlike raw mica, which can degrade under high heat, calcined mica maintains its structural integrity even in extreme conditions. This makes it perfect for applications in automotive coatings, aerospace materials, and fire-resistant paints.

 

Another advantage is improved optical properties. The calcination process enhances the material's pearlescent effect, making calcined mica for decoration a top choice for high-end paints, wall finishes, and luxury cosmetic packaging. The powder's fine particle size ensures smooth application, whether in industrial coatings or artistic designs.

The Superiority of Calcined Mica Powder in Industrial Applications

 

Calcined mica powder stands out in industrial applications due to its enhanced physical and chemical properties. The high-temperature treatment refines the mica's structure, creating a material with exceptional mechanical strength and resistance to environmental factors.

 

In the coatings industry, calcined mica powder improves paint durability by preventing cracking, peeling, and UV degradation. Its platelet structure creates a barrier effect, enhancing corrosion resistance in metal coatings. Automotive manufacturers rely on calcined mica for pearlescent finishes that maintain their luster even under harsh weather conditions.

 

The plastics industry also benefits from calcined mica powder, which reinforces polymer matrices while adding a subtle shimmer. Its heat-resistant properties make it suitable for electrical components and high-temperature plastic applications. Additionally, in construction materials, calcined mica improves fire resistance and structural integrity in wall panels and insulation.

FAQs About Calcined Mica

 

What is the difference between raw mica and calcined mica?

 

Raw mica contains water and organic impurities, while calcined mica undergoes high-temperature processing to remove these elements. This results in improved thermal stability, brightness, and durability.

 

Can calcined mica powder be used in food-contact materials?

 

While calcined mica powder is non-toxic, its use in food-contact applications depends on regulatory approvals. Always verify compliance with local safety standards before use.

 

How does calcined mica enhance decorative finishes?

 

Calcined mica for decoration provides superior light reflection and color consistency, creating vibrant metallic and pearlescent effects that last longer than conventional pigments.

 

Is calcined mica suitable for outdoor applications?

 

Yes, calcined mica excels in outdoor use due to its UV resistance and durability, making it ideal for exterior paints, automotive coatings, and architectural finishes.
